Default what tranny fluid for lsd tranny?

just what the topic say. i wanna know what fluids are good for a oem lsd tranny? i dont know if it make that it is lsd or not. i've seen some cars have to use friction addatives for their factory lsd. right now i have redline fluid in it and i just wanna know if its okay or if theirs better fluids for it

Default Re: what tranny fluid for lsd tranny? (weak16teg)

From what I've heard it doesn't hurt to use the OEM fluid, but several ppl run the GM synchromesh (sp?), and as long as you're using the redline recommended to that particular tranny then it should be OK.
